package com.tongran.rocketmq.utils;
import com.aliyun.dysmsapi20170525.Client;
import com.aliyun.dysmsapi20170525.models.SendSmsRequest;
import com.aliyun.dysmsapi20170525.models.SendSmsResponse;
import com.aliyun.teaopenapi.models.Config;
import lombok.extern.slf4j.Slf4j;
import org.springframework.beans.factory.annotation.Value;
import org.springframework.stereotype.Component;
import org.springframework.util.StringUtils;
import javax.annotation.PostConstruct;
import java.util.List;
/**
* 阿里云短信告警工具类
* 支持多个手机号同时发送相同内容
*/
@Slf4j
@Component
public class SmsAlarmUtil {
@Value("${aliyun.sms.access-key-id}")
private String accessKeyId;
@Value("${aliyun.sms.access-key-secret}")
private String accessKeySecret;
@Value("${aliyun.sms.sign-name}")
private String signName;
@Value("${aliyun.sms.template-code}")
private String templateCode;
private Client client;
/**
* 初始化阿里云短信客户端
*/
@PostConstruct
public void init() throws Exception {
Config config = new Config()
.setAccessKeyId(accessKeyId)
.setAccessKeySecret(accessKeySecret);
// 设置访问的域名
config.endpoint = "dysmsapi.aliyuncs.com";
this.client = new Client(config);
}
/**
* 发送短信告警(单个手机号)
* @param phoneNumber 手机号
* @param content 告警内容
* @return 是否发送成功
*/
public boolean sendAlarm(String phoneNumber, String content) {
if (!StringUtils.hasText(phoneNumber) || !StringUtils.hasText(content)) {
log.error("手机号或告警内容不能为空");
return false;
}
try {
SendSmsRequest request = new SendSmsRequest()
.setPhoneNumbers(phoneNumber)
.setSignName(signName)
.setTemplateCode(templateCode)
.setTemplateParam("{\"message_content\":\"" + content + "\"}");
SendSmsResponse response = client.sendSms(request);
if ("OK".equals(response.getBody().getCode())) {
log.info("短信发送成功,手机号:{},内容:{}", phoneNumber, content);
return true;
} else {
log.error("短信发送失败,手机号:{},错误码:{},错误信息:{}",
phoneNumber, response.getBody().getCode(), response.getBody().getMessage());
return false;
}
} catch (Exception e) {
log.error("发送短信异常,手机号:{},内容:{}", phoneNumber, content, e);
return false;
}
}
/**
* 发送短信告警(多个手机号)
* @param phoneNumbers 手机号列表
* @param content 告警内容
* @return 发送成功的手机号数量
*/
public int sendAlarmToMultiple(List<String> phoneNumbers, String content) {
if (phoneNumbers == null || phoneNumbers.isEmpty()) {
log.warn("手机号列表为空");
return 0;
}
int successCount = 0;
for (String phoneNumber : phoneNumbers) {
if (sendAlarm(phoneNumber, content)) {
successCount++;
}
}
log.info("批量发送完成,总手机号数:{},成功数:{}", phoneNumbers.size(), successCount);
return successCount;
}
/**
* 发送短信告警(多个手机号,逗号分隔)
* @param phoneNumbers 逗号分隔的手机号字符串
* @param content 告警内容
* @return 发送成功的手机号数量
*/
public int sendAlarmToMultiple(String phoneNumbers, String content) {
if (!StringUtils.hasText(phoneNumbers)) {
return 0;
}
String[] numbers = phoneNumbers.split(",");
int successCount = 0;
for (String number : numbers) {
String trimmedNumber = number.trim();
if (!trimmedNumber.isEmpty() && sendAlarm(trimmedNumber, content)) {
successCount++;
}
}
return successCount;
}
}
